About Southgate
Southgate is a downriver community that is 6.85 square miles with just over 30,000 residents. We operate out of 1 station, provide ALS first response, and fire protection. We DO NOT TRANSPORT, Rapid Response EMS is our current ambulance transport provider. In 2022 the department responded to 5500 calls for service. We operate a Box Alarm dispatching system which provides first alarm fire response to over 130,000 residents. We are part of the Downriver Mutual Aid, which staffs multiple teams such as Haz-Mat Team, Fire Investigation Team, Logistics Team, Dive Team, and Downriver SWAT Medics. We operate a 2 unit system with 2 Captain’s, 4 Lt’s, 6 Sgt/Eng’s, and 14 Firefighters. The City has NEVER laid off FF’s, in fact we added FF’s to the ranks.
